Welcome to 7th Grade Computer Applications!
This course is actually called 7th Grade--Career and Life Choices 1. In this course, students will learn how to project into their future, and understand consequences of their choices made today through real-world relevance. Through this self-discovery and reflection process, students will envision their future and explore their own particular abilities, ambitions, and dreams. Students will develop financial literacy skills and prepare a personal budget reflecting desired lifestyle. They will use online information and productivity tools to produce documents, charts, and graphs demonstrating difference in salaries of career choices in their interest area with varying education requirements (e.g., no diploma, diploma, degree, etc.). Students will create an Educational Development Plan (EDP) in Career Cruising as they explore career pathways. Students will analyze the effect of personal interest and aptitude upon educational and career planning.
